Hey guys, just joined the Mac side. love it so far. the iphoto program is really great for organizing photos, unfortunately some of my pics have wrong date stamps on them (not set on camera properly)....just wondering if there is any way to change the date stamp, so my pictures can be organized properly?

Move those pics to the Desktop, open Terminal and do the following:

1. Type into Terminal:
cd /Users/YOURUSERNAME/Desktop
touch 20070101 *.jpg

2. Drag the photos back into iPhoto

The above example uses Jan 1, 2007 and jpg as examples. Obviously, you should change it to meet your needs (different date, png instead of jpg, etc...). There may be an easier way, I'm not sure.

In iPhoto you can change the information for 1 photo or several. You can change the Title, Date & Comments info.

This option is found in the menu under Photos.
